In Paraguay, the furniture market is transitioning from traditional wooden structures to durable metal-based solutions. The humid subtropical climate in cities like Asunción demands materials that resist corrosion and wear, making high-grade powder-coated metal frames essential for any adjustable work chair used in professional environments.
Economic growth in the service and tech sectors has led to a surge in demand for specialized seating. However, the local market has historically struggled with a gap between low-end imports and overpriced luxury brands, creating a significant opportunity for industrial-grade office chair seat pan designs that offer long-term durability and orthopedic support.
